top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

    ThinkPHP 5 文件上传完整指南:如何轻松实现文件上

    • 2025-07-14 19:19:03

        在现代 Web 开发中,文件上传是一个常见的需求。很多应用都需要用户上传图片、文档或其他类型的文件,以便进行存储或进一步处理。本文将详细介绍如何在 ThinkPHP 5 框架中实现文件上传的功能,帮助开发者轻松掌握这一技术。

        一、ThinkPHP 5 简介

        ThinkPHP 5 (TP5) 是一个流行的 PHP 框架,旨在提高 Web 开发的效率。它提供了丰富的功能和灵活性,帮助开发者快速构建应用程序。TP5 的文件上传模块及其易用性使得它成为开发者的首选。

        二、文件上传的基础概念

        在开始之前,我们需要理解一些文件上传的基础概念。文件上传是指将用户的文件从其计算机传输到服务器的过程。这一过程通常通过 HTTP 协议进行,涉及以下几个步骤:

        1. 用户选择文件并通过表单提交。
        2. 服务器接收文件并进行处理。
        3. 服务器对文件进行存储。
        4. 返回确认信息给用户。

        正确实现这些步骤,可以保证文件上传的顺利进行。

        三、在 ThinkPHP 5 中实现文件上传

        现在,我们将通过具体的代码示例来演示如何在 TP5 中实现文件上传功能。

        1. 创建上传表单

        首先,我们需要创建一个 HTML 表单,让用户选择需要上传的文件。以下是一个简单的上传表单示例:

        
                                    
        • Tags
        • ThinkPHP5,文件上传,PHP框架,后端开发